《简·爱》(Jane Eyre)是19世纪英国文坛“勃朗特三姐妹”之一的夏洛蒂·勃朗特的代表作,这部著作带有鲜明的自传色彩,人们普遍将其视为作者“诗意的生平写照”。作品讲述一位从小变成孤儿的英国女子在各种磨难中不断追求自由与尊严、坚持自我、最终获得幸福的故事。在《英国资产阶级》一书中,马克思指出:“现代英国的一批杰出的小说家,他们在自己的卓越的、描写生动的书籍中向世界揭示的政治
